Subject: memcg-add-mem_cgroup_disabled-fix
From: KAMEZAWA Hiroyuki <kamezawa.hiroyu@xxxxxxxxxxxxxx>

A fix for memcg-add-mem_cgroup_disabled-fix.patch

Signed-off-by: KAMEZAWA Hiroyuki <kamezawa.hiroyu@xxxxxxxxxxxxxx>
Cc: Li Zefan <lizf@xxxxxxxxxxxxxx>
Cc: Balbir Singh <balbir@xxxxxxxxxx>
Cc: Pavel Emelyanov <xemul@xxxxxxxxxx>
Signed-off-by: Andrew Morton <akpm@xx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xx>
---

 include/linux/memcontrol.h |    2 +-
 mm/memcontrol.c            |    2 +-
 2 files changed, 2 insertions(+), 2 deletions(-)

diff -puN include/linux/memcontrol.h~memcg-add-mem_cgroup_disabled-fix include/linux/memcontrol.h
--- a/include/linux/memcontrol.h~memcg-add-mem_cgroup_disabled-fix
+++ a/include/linux/memcontrol.h
@@ -19,7 +19,7 @@
 
 #ifndef _LINUX_MEMCONTROL_H
 #define _LINUX_MEMCONTROL_H
-
+#include <linux/cgroup.h>
 struct mem_cgroup;
 struct page_cgroup;
 struct page;
diff -puN mm/memcontrol.c~memcg-add-mem_cgroup_disabled-fix mm/memcontrol.c
--- a/mm/memcontrol.c~memcg-add-mem_cgroup_disabled-fix
+++ a/mm/memcontrol.c
@@ -301,7 +301,7 @@ void mem_cgroup_rotate_lru_list(struct p
 	struct mem_cgroup_per_zone *mz;
 	struct page_cgroup *pc;
 
-	if (mem_cgroup_diabled())
+	if (mem_cgroup_disabled())
 		return;
 
 	pc = lookup_page_cgroup(page);
